According to the graphic, 18 players go to half the field and a goal is set up both on the baseline and on the center line. Two teams of 9 are formed. The player positions of the blue team are divided as follows: 2 players in the storm, one player on the right and left outside, two midfielders in the half positions, behind them the two central defenders and a goalkeeper. The goalkeeper has the ball. The yellow-red team positions a goalkeeper, 16-20 m in front of their own goal, the chain of four in line formation (distances between each other 8-12 meters), in front of it the three-man field and a striker. A cone is placed on the side lines and in the middle of the field to mark the center line.
The blue team plays in the 2-4-2 formation against the yellow-red team in the 4-3-1 formation (fir tree system). In your own half of the field you can only play with two ball contacts and in the opposing half the number of ball contacts is free. The goal is to put pressure on the opposing team when they own the ball / build up the game. The team in possession of the ball tries to score a goal by quickly circulating the ball, shifting sides, running behind, dribbling, flanks and by passing deep into the goal. The goalkeeper or central defender start the game.
- The focus of the game form is on the one hand on the learning of the routes in the defensive network and the application of pressing with the options of 'quick switching from defense to attack' or the ball control after winning the ball.
